## Changed defaults

Heads up: the Ledgerline tax-rate lookup cache now defaults to a 15-minute TTL instead of 24 hours. Turns out rates in the Veldt County sandbox were going stale mid-demo, which was embarrassing. Eviction is now LRU rather than FIFO, and the cache warms on boot. If you're reviewing, check that nothing hardcodes the old TTL. The new defaults land as follows.

deployment values, bajop-taweg:
holwyn:
  log_level: debug
  metrics_host: metrics.holwyn.zemvarsys.internal
  pool_size: 32

Quick note for whoever's on call: the Driftbox export retries are failing again in CI, but it's not the retry logic itself — the mock storage container times out when the job runner spins up cold. Workaround for now: re-run the job once and it usually goes green. Marek is adding a warmup step next week so we can stop babysitting this. If you need to dig in, start from the failing run, identified right below.

pipeline stamp: htk21_cc68b8e00e3cb5ca75ae8

09:12 — Snapshot tests for Fernpane UI components began failing after the theming update. Root cause: baseline snapshots captured with stale tokens. Plugin authors must regenerate snapshots against the new baseline before publishing. Old baselines are rejected by CI. The affected pipeline run is identified by the token below.

pipeline stamp: htk4_66df

Quick heads-up on Pinwheel UI versioning: we cut a minor release every sprint, and anything touching component props needs a changeset file in the PR. No changeset, no merge — the bot will nag you. Majors are rare and go through the design council first. The full policy, with examples of what counts as breaking, lives on the internal page below.

wiki page, bahip-yahip: https://grafana.qirvanlabs.corp/browse/display/projects/cc3a1b9dbfc9

**Capacity note — Vellastra dispatch simulator.** For the eng sync: simulating the 40-car Marrowgate tower at 10x speed saturates one worker at roughly 9k rider events/sec, so we'll shard by bank rather than by floor. Memory stays flat if the event ring is sized correctly. The knobs we propose locking in are these.

tuning table, hahof-tafop:
RATE_LIMITS = {
    "ulaix": 10,
    "wenath": 1,
}